#301 Maintenance and repair

Knowing how to maintain and repair your bike is an essential skill in bikepacking. At home, regular maintenance extends component life and guarantees reliable operation. In the field, knowing how to handle common mechanicals makes the difference between a successful outing and having to bail.

Routine maintenance at home

Regular maintenance comes down to a few simple habits, done before and after each outing or at regular intervals. Cleaning. The drivetrain (chain, chainrings, cassette, derailleurs) is the area most exposed to grime. Regular cleaning with a brush and degreaser prevents premature wear. The frame cleans up with a sponge and soapy water — avoid pressure washers, which force water into the bearings. Chain lubrication. After cleaning and drying, apply a lube suited to the conditions (dry or wet) to each link, then wipe off the excess. A properly lubricated chain runs silently and wears more slowly. Tire pressure check. Check the pressure before every outing. With tubeless, top up the sealant every three to four months, as it dries out over time. Brake check. Regularly inspect pad thickness. Worn pads reduce braking power and risk damaging the rotors. On hydraulic brakes, check the brake fluid level and make sure there are no leaks at the fittings. Bolt tightness. Periodically check the tightness of critical components: wheel axle, stem, seatpost, pedals. A bike that creaks or clicks often hides an under-tightened bolt.

Field repair kit

The field repair kit should cover the most frequent mechanicals while staying compact and organized. Ideally, gather everything in a dedicated soft pouch — easy to pull out of a frame bag or seat pack — rather than scattering the tools across different compartments. Pump. A pump moving 80 to 100 cc per stroke is a good compromise between bulk and effectiveness: the higher the volume per stroke, the faster the reinflation. Always check compatibility with the valve type fitted to your wheels. Three standards coexist: Presta (thin valve, with a small nut to unscrew before pumping), Schrader (car-type valve, just remove the cap), and Clic (a more recent standard with instant snap-on connection). Some pumps accept the first two formats via a reversible head — check before you leave. Tire levers. Two are enough with quality models; three cover you if one breaks. Pedro's tire levers are the benchmark: tough, ergonomic, and compatible with the most stubborn rims. Spare inner tube. With a tubed setup, a spare gets you back on the road in under fifteen minutes without trying to locate and patch the hole in the field — which remains the right approach for bike commuting. With a tubeless setup, the spare tube is still useful as a last resort (a tear the sealant or plugs can't seal). Puncture repair kit. A set of tubeless plugs for tubeless setups. For tubed setups, glue-on patches offer a more reliable repair than self-adhesive patches, especially on old tubes or in cold weather. CO2 cartridge. A CO2 cartridge paired with a suitable inflator head lets you reinflate a tire in seconds — useful for getting back on the road quickly after a repaired puncture. Some pumps offer a CO2-compatible head in addition to manual pumping, which saves you carrying two separate pieces of equipment. Drivetrain. A chain tool and one or two quick links compatible with the chain fitted. A broken chain is a frequent failure and a complete showstopper without this tool. Multi-tool. A compact bike multi-tool including at minimum 4, 5, and 6 mm Allen keys, a T25 Torx key, and a Phillips screwdriver. Check in advance which bolt sizes are present on the bike (stem, seatpost, pedals) to make sure the multi-tool covers them. Miscellaneous. Strong adhesive tape (Gorilla Tape or similar, wrapped around a pen to save space), a plastic zip tie (cable tie), and a spare derailleur hanger if the frame uses a removable model.

Fixing a puncture

The puncture is the most common mechanical. The procedure varies with the setup. Tubeless: most punctures seal themselves thanks to the sealant. If the hole is too big, insert a tubeless plug from the outside of the tire without removing it. As a last resort, install the spare inner tube after removing the tubeless valve and as much sealant as possible. With an inner tube: remove the wheel, unseat one side of the tire with the tire levers, pull out the tube, identify the hole (inflate lightly and inspect by sight or sound), apply a patch or replace the tube. Before refitting, run your fingers around the inside of the tire to detect any puncturing object still in place.

Caring for the chain and drivetrain

The chain is a wear item. As it gradually stretches, it degrades the chainrings and cassette, leading to a hefty extra cost if you replace it too late. A chain wear checker (a 0.5/0.75 indicator) lets you monitor its condition: replace the chain as soon as the 0.75 indicator drops in fully. Adjusting the brakes and derailleur

Rear derailleur. A poorly adjusted derailleur produces clattering or chain skips. Adjustment involves three screws: the high and low limit screws (which restrict the derailleur's travel to keep the chain from falling off) and the cable tension barrel adjuster (which fine-tunes alignment on each sprocket). In the field, a quarter turn of the barrel adjuster is often enough to fix imprecise shifting. Disc brakes. Constant rotor rub against the pads is often due to a poorly centered caliper. Loosen the two caliper mounting bolts, squeeze the brake lever to center the caliper on the rotor, then retighten the bolts while holding the lever down.
